Pakistan cities under curfew after 23 die in pro-Iran protests over Khamenei killing

Authorities have imposed a three-day curfew in the northern cities of Gilgit and Skardu, citing ‘deteriorating law and order conditions’

Protesters also burned a police station and damaged a school and the offices of a local charity in Gilgit, according to officials. At least 12 people were killed and 80 others injured, police in the Gilgit-Baltistan region said.
